Associate Chemist Jobs in Hagerstown, MD

An Associate Chemist plays a vital role in the chemistry industry, conducting a wide range of laboratory tests, procedures, and analyses to support research and development works. They are responsible for preparing test solutions, compounds, and reagents for laboratory personnel to conduct tests. They also analyze organic and inorganic compounds to determine their chemical and physical properties, composition, structure, relationships, and reactions, using chromatography, spectroscopy, and spectrophotometry techniques. Important skills for this role include analytical skills, attention to detail, communication skills, and problem-solving abilities.

Before becoming an Associate Chemist, an individual may have previously held roles such as Laboratory Technician, Research Assistant, or Quality Control Analyst. These roles provide a solid foundation in laboratory procedures, data analysis, and quality control, which are crucial for a successful career as an Associate Chemist. In terms of certifications, a Bachelor's degree in Chemistry or a related field is typically required. Furthermore, a certification from a recognized body, such as the American Chemical Society (ACS) Certified Chemist designation, can boost career prospects.
